In the US, I do not find 7L0616213C. However there are 7L0616213 and 7L0616213D (which replaced 7L0616213B).
I do not have air suspension. The front sensor is used only for auto-leveling headlights. I did not check to see if there is a rear sensor or remember seeing one when replacing the shock absorbers. Maybe Audi uses different ones for headlights and suspension.
